Я уже переставлял по-всякому и все равно не проходит. И вроде все перепроверил несколько раз.
package com.javarush.task.task07.task0713;
import java.util.ArrayList;
import java.io.BufferedReader;
import java.io.InputStreamReader;
import java.io.IOException;
import java.io.*;
/*
Играем в Jолушку
*/
public class Solution {
public static void main(String[] args) throws Exception {
BufferedReader reader = new BufferedReader(new InputStreamReader(System.in));
ArrayList<Integer> list = new ArrayList<Integer>(20);
for(int i = 0; i< list.size(); i++){
list.add(Integer.parseInt(reader.readLine()));
}
ArrayList<Integer> even = new ArrayList<Integer>(); //четные x%3==0
ArrayList<Integer> even1 = new ArrayList<Integer>(); //чётные x%2==0
ArrayList<Integer> odd = new ArrayList<Integer>();//нечетные
for(int i = 0; i<list.size(); i++){
if(list.get(i) % 3 ==0)
even.add(list.get(i));
}
for (int i = 0; i <list.size(); i++){
if (list.get(i) % 2 == 0)
even1.add(list.get(i));
else if ((list.get(i) % 3 != 0) && (list.get(i) % 2 != 0))
odd.add(list.get(i));
}
//printList(list1);
printList(even);
printList(even1);
printList(odd);
}
public static void printList(ArrayList<Integer> list) {
for(int i = 0; i < list.size(); i++) {
System.out.println(list.get(i));
}
//напишите тут ваш код
}
}